Oct 11, 2025 · 10 min read
Best 5 ETL Pipeline Tools in 2025
For data teams, compare the Best 5 ETL pipeline tools of 2025 on ease of use, scalability, integrations, and cost to find the best data integration solution.
Choosing ETL tools requires balancing ease, scale, and connectors.
What is ETL and Why are ETL Tools Important?
ETL stands for Extract, Transform, Load, a core data integration process. It involves pulling data from disparate sources, applying transformations (cleaning, merging, formatting), and loading the results into a unified storage (often a data warehouse).
In modern data engineering, ETL pipelines enable teams to consolidate data for analysis. By 2025 the global datasphere is expected to reach on the order of 163–181 zettabytes, making efficient ETL processes critical.
Without ETL tools, data engineers would manually code complex pipelines, which is slow and error-prone. Instead, ETL tools provide automated workflows, prebuilt connectors, and interfaces that let organizations move data reliably and securely.
Implementing an ETL tool offers several benefits. It streamlines data management and transformation, enabling faster analytics and better decision-making.
For example, rather than writing custom code for each source, a tool's drag-and-drop GUI and pre-built connectors can "save you anywhere from hours to weeks of work".
In short, ETL tools are vital in 2025 because they make complex data pipelines easier to build and maintain, allowing businesses to unlock insights from massive, growing datasets.
Quickly, ETL usually means:
- Extracting data from sources
- Transforming data into clean, analysis-ready models
- Loading data into a warehouse or lakehouse
Key Factors in Choosing an ETL Tool
When evaluating ETL tools, consider criteria that match your project and organization. Key factors include:
-
Ease of Use: An intuitive interface (such as a drag-and-drop designer) can accelerate development. Tools range from code-free platforms to developer-oriented frameworks.
User-friendly ETL tools help even non-technical staff (sometimes called "citizen data scientists") contribute to data pipelines. Ask: Does the tool require extensive coding, or can non-experts create pipelines quickly?
A simpler UI often broadens who can work with data.
-
Scalability: Your ETL platform must handle current workloads and future growth. By 2025, enterprises will manage vast data volumes (hundreds of zettabytes worldwide).
Evaluate whether the tool can scale – both in data volume and processing speed. Look for features like parallel processing, serverless architecture, or cloud elasticity.
Highly scalable ETL tools "can grow alongside your business" and process big data efficiently.
-
Integration Capabilities: Check the availability of connectors to your data sources and targets. Top ETL tools offer dozens or even hundreds of pre-built integrations (databases, cloud storage, SaaS apps).
A wide connector library saves development time and avoids custom API work. As one evaluation guide notes, lacking a needed connector means "building a connector…can be a highly technical and time-intensive endeavor".
Ensure the tool easily connects to your current data stores (and any you plan to use) to future-proof your pipelines.
-
Cost and Licensing: ETL tools come in various pricing models. Some are open-source/free (e.g. Talend Open Studio) with optional paid support, while enterprise-grade tools (e.g. Informatica) use per-seat or capacity licensing.
Others (like Fivetran or AWS Glue) are cloud services that charge per usage (data volume, compute hours). Consider both upfront costs (licenses or subscriptions) and ongoing costs (processing, connectors, support).
Consider your expected user count and workload patterns when evaluating pricing models to find the most cost-effective option. Take advantage of free trials and free-tier offerings to test functionality and calculate potential ROI before committing to a paid plan.
Each of these factors – user-friendliness, performance, integrations, and pricing – plays a crucial role. Align them with your data pipeline criteria and organizational priorities to select the right ETL platform.
Best 5 ETL Pipeline Tools in 2025
The leading ETL tools in 2025 each have distinct strengths. Below are the five top candidates:
-
A longstanding enterprise-grade ETL platform known for robustness, high availability, and rich metadata management.
PowerCenter offers extensive connectivity (to databases, cloud storage, SaaS) and parallel processing. It includes a suite of services (Repository Manager, Workflow Manager, etc.) for designing, deploying, and monitoring complex pipelines.
While powerful, it tends to have a steeper learning curve and higher cost than some newer tools, making it ideal for large organizations with mission-critical data integration needs.
-
A versatile data integration suite built on open-source roots (Talend Open Studio) but packaged for enterprise use.
Talend offers drag-and-drop design and over 900 built-in connectors, covering databases, big-data platforms, and cloud services. Its unified platform combines data integration, quality, governance, and more.
Talend's cloud-friendly architecture means it can run on-premises or in any cloud (AWS, Azure, GCP). Organizations favor Talend for its flexibility: it's "open-source-friendly" with strong cloud support, making it suitable for varied use cases from simple migrations to complex data governance.
-
A fully managed ELT (Extract-Load-Transform) service optimized for cloud data warehouses.
Fivetran provides hundreds of pre-built connectors to databases, applications, and event streams. It automates the sync process: it extracts data, automatically adapts to schema changes, and loads into targets like Snowflake, BigQuery, or Redshift.
With near real-time replication and low maintenance, Fivetran is designed for rapid deployment. In practice, it minimizes ETL setup effort, handling "schema migrations" and offering reliable, automated pipelines out of the box.
This ease-of-use and cloud focus make Fivetran a favorite for marketing, sales, or analytics teams looking to centralize data quickly.
-
An open-source workflow orchestration platform designed for programmatically authoring, scheduling, and monitoring complex ETL pipelines.
Airflow uses Directed Acyclic Graphs (DAGs) defined in Python code to manage workflows, allowing for precise control over task dependencies, retries, and execution. It features a rich ecosystem of operators and hooks for integrating with databases, cloud services, APIs, and big data tools like Spark or Hadoop.
Airflow supports distributed execution through executors such as Celery, Kubernetes, or Local, enabling horizontal scaling. It's especially well-suited for data engineering teams handling intricate, multi-step pipelines in hybrid or cloud environments: enabling "complex data tasks" like machine learning workflows, batch processing, or data lake orchestration at scale without the bottlenecks of older ETL architectures.
In short, Airflow's focus is on flexibility, extensibility, and code-based automation in diverse, scalable setups, making it ideal for organizations requiring custom orchestration beyond simple data movement.
-
A serverless ETL service fully managed by Amazon Web Services.
Glue automatically handles resource provisioning so you don't manage servers, reducing infrastructure cost. It includes a data catalog and can discover and catalog schemas from sources.
Users can author Glue jobs via a no-code (Glue Studio) interface, Jupyter notebooks, or code (Python/Scala). Glue supports batch and streaming ETL, and integrates tightly with AWS analytics services (Redshift, Athena, S3).
Because Glue is pay-as-you-go and auto-scales, it's a natural choice for AWS-centric teams needing a flexible, serverless ETL solution. (Note: AWS is focusing on Glue for ETL; older services like AWS Data Pipeline are being phased out in favor of Glue's more modern, automated approach.)
Comparing Top ETL Tools by Key Criteria
Feature / Tool | Informatica PowerCenter | Talend Data Fabric | Fivetran | Apache Airflow | AWS Glue |
---|---|---|---|---|---|
Ease of Use | Steeper learning curve, robust graphical designers | Drag-and-drop, enterprise suite, moderate learning curve | High simplicity, automated connectors, configuration-free syncing | Higher technical expertise, code-based DAGs | No-code (Glue Studio), notebook interfaces, serverless |
Scalability | Built for heavy enterprise workloads, parallel engines | Enterprise workloads, cluster modes, cloud-friendly architecture | Cloud scalability, automatically scales resources | Leverages cloud scalability (Kubernetes), distributed execution | Serverless, auto-scales for batch/streaming |
Integrations | Broadest connectivity, virtually any enterprise system | Broad connectivity, 900+ connectors | Popular cloud & SaaS sources, 500+ connectors | Extensible via community operators (cloud, DBs, APIs) | Natively integrates with AWS, common sources (JDBC, Kafka) |
Cost Model | License/subscription fees, high for enterprise | License/subscription fees (enterprise), open-source core | Usage-based (monthly active rows/credits) | Open-source (free core), hosting/managed service costs | Pay-per-DPU-hour, usage-based |
How to Choose the Best ETL Tool for Your Use Case
Selecting the right ETL tool comes down to aligning capabilities with your specific use case and goals. Begin by listing your requirements:
What data sources and targets must you integrate?
How real-time must the pipeline be?
What skill levels do your team members have?
What is your budget and timeline?
Then match these needs to tool features.
A quick evaluation checklist:
- Sources/targets you need today (and 6–12 months from now)
- Latency requirements (batch vs near-real-time)
- Team skills (no-code vs code-based orchestration)
- Budget model (license, usage-based, or open-source + infra)
For example, if your organization is fully on AWS and you need serverless, managed ETL, AWS Glue might be a natural fit. If you need an easy cloud-to-cloud transfer for analytics, Fivetran could minimize setup time and maintenance.
If your work involves complex data transformations, governance, and a mix of on-prem/cloud sources, an enterprise tool like Informatica PowerCenter or Talend Data Fabric could be justified despite the learning curve.
If you require flexible, code-based orchestration for intricate workflows involving multiple tools or services, Apache Airflow is best suited, offering programmatic control and scalability for data engineering-heavy environments like ML pipelines or hybrid setups.
Cost and ROI should also guide your decision. Consider starting with a high-impact use case that demonstrates value. In fact, integrative case studies show ETL tools can achieve 300–400% ROI in some scenarios.
To build momentum, conduct a proof-of-concept with one or two candidate tools (many offer trials) and measure developer time saved and data availability improvements.
Also factor in non-quantifiable benefits: for instance, enabling "citizen" analysts to run their own pipelines or improving data quality and governance.
Ultimately, the best ETL tool is the one that fits your data integration strategy. Use the key factors above to guide your evaluation, and don’t hesitate to mix and match tools (e.g. using one tool for batch ETL and another for streaming or specialized tasks).
The modern data stack often uses multiple tools in harmony. Keep in mind future trends too: tools that support real-time streaming, low-code automation, and advanced transformations (e.g. AI-driven) may give you a strategic edge.
Conclusion
ETL pipelines remain the backbone of data-driven organizations in 2025 and beyond. Each of the top five tools we've discussed exemplifies current trends: scalability to huge datasets, cloud-native/serverless architectures, and user-friendly interfaces.
Informatica PowerCenter and Talend Data Fabric continue to lead for large enterprises needing comprehensive features, while Fivetran, Apache Airflow, and AWS Glue represent the new wave of SaaS, open-source, and cloud-first ETL solutions.
Choosing among them depends on your context: requirements, existing infrastructure, and future roadmap. As data volumes and variety keep growing (IDC projects the global datasphere will surpass 160 zettabytes by 2025), organizations will demand even smarter ETL tools.
Look for emerging capabilities like automated schema drift handling, built-in data quality, and integration of AI for transformations.
In short, ETL is evolving but its core role – moving and preparing data for insight – remains constant. By comparing tools on ease of use, scalability, connectivity, and cost, your data team can pick the optimal solution and stay ahead of ETL trends in the future of data integration.
Frequently Asked Questions (FAQs)
What is the difference between ETL and ELT?
ETL transforms data before loading, while ELT loads first and then transforms within the target system.
Can ETL tools handle real-time or streaming data?
Some support streaming (e.g., AWS Glue, Fivetran), others are batch-oriented. Airflow can orchestrate streaming with external tools.
Do ETL tools only work in the cloud?
No, many run on-premises, in the cloud, or hybrid. Cloud-native tools are designed for public clouds, while enterprise tools can be deployed locally.
How do I compare ETL tool pricing and ROI?
Compare licensing (per-user, per-CPU, usage-based) and total cost of ownership, including infrastructure and developer time savings.
Are there best practices for choosing an ETL tool?
Identify sources/volumes, pilot tools, involve stakeholders, check security, and choose a scalable, flexible tool that grows with your needs.